Role Summary The Energy & Water Operations Manager is responsible for integrating strategy, execution, and cross-functional coordination for the Energy & Water (E&W) team across the full lifecycle of data center development and operations. This role ensures that power, water, wastewater, energy, and sustainability initiatives are planned, sequenced, and executed in a dependency-aware and execution-ready manner, aligned with Finance, Legal, Development, Engineering, Construction, Operations, and Business Development teams. Serving as the operational backbone of the E&W function, the Operations Manager translates complex technical, commercial, and regulatory strategies into executable plans; manages interdependencies across teams; and provides leadership with clear, timely visibility into progress, risks, and decision points. The role is not a technical owner of energy or water systems, but a systems integrator and execution orchestrator—ensuring the right work happens at the right time, by the right teams, with clear ownership and minimal friction. This position is critical to achieving power-first delivery, water security, schedule acceleration, cost discipline, and long-term operational reliability as the platform scales across markets. Success in this role is defined by Energy & Water initiatives progressing with clarity and predictability, cross-team dependencies being visible and actively managed, execution risks being surfaced early, and leadership having confidence in delivery timelines, cost posture, and readiness at each major milestone—from development through commercial operation and into steady-state operations.
